The Premier Stampede: Great Rhino’s Opening Drive
Prior to the reels could cascade, there was the initial Great Rhino slot from Pragmatic Play, a robust 5×3 video slot that established all the groundwork. Introduced in 2018, it immediately appealed with UK players through its clear African Savannah theme, vibrant visuals, and the appealing promise of the ‘Super Respin’ feature. This original version was uncomplicated yet entertaining, offering a maximum win of 375x your wager. Its success was undeniable, proving there was a strong appetite for this theme. Nonetheless, in a market progressively desirous for more dynamic mechanics and bigger potential, Pragmatic Play recognised the limit. The first version was a hit, but it was the spark that ignited the ambition for something truly transformative for the UK audience. It established brand recognition and a thematic love affair with the savannah setting, which became vital assets for the successor’s eventual takeover.
This Megaways Revolution Arrives at the Savannah
A historic moment arrived in 2020 when Pragmatic Play obtained a landmark licence for the iconic Megaways engine from Big Time Gaming https://megawaysslot.org/great-rhino-megaways/. This was not merely an extra; it was a total transformation. For the UK market, known for a love for volatile, action-packed games, this was opportune time. The standard 5×3 grid was demolished, replaced by the dynamic and ever-changing reels of Megaways, boasting up to 200,704 winning combinations on each spin. This single innovation transformed the gameplay from mundane to constantly thrilling. It answered the UK player’s desire for greater excitement and deeper involvement, setting a new standard for what a sequel could achieve. The sheer mathematical variety offered by the engine ensured each spin was unique, directly catering to the UK’s preference for deep, replayable mechanics instead of basic, fixed slots.

The Crowned Feature: Presenting the Great Rhino Bonus
The evolution wasn’t just about bringing in Megaways; it was about innovating within it. This led to the launch of the game’s standout feature: the Great Rhino Bonus. This is where the UK market’s love for big bonus rounds was directly targeted. Hitting four or more bonus scatters triggers 15 free spins, but the masterstroke is the ‘crowned’ symbols. Any crowned symbol that shows up and leads to a win changes into a sticky 2x or 3x multiplier for the rest of the bonus round. This produces a exciting, increasing potential where later cascades can be massively amplified. It added a tactical, building anticipation that perfectly matched the random nature of the Megaways reels, giving players a tangible impression of progression and a clear path to the game’s maximum win potential during the bonus.
Boosting the Megaways: The 4,096x Top Win Evolution
A key chapter in the timeline was the explicit focus on win potential. The original game’s 375x max win was decent, but the UK market, shaped by progressive jackpots and massive win stories, sought more. Great Rhino Megaways responded with a remarkable maximum win cap of 4,096 times your bet. This figure wasn’t arbitrary; it became a strong marketing point and a concrete goal for players. It used the Megaways engine’s capacity for huge wins through symbol accumulation and multiplier growth in the bonus round. This direct promise of life-changing spins, while still being a fixed max win, found a perfect chord with the drive of the UK player base. It gave a distinct, reachable target that fueled engagement and established a new benchmark for non-progressive slots in the region.
